Highlights
Are people in Phoenix older or younger than people in Dodge Center?
- The Median Age in Phoenix is 3.1 years younger than in Dodge Center.

Are housing costs cheaper in Phoenix or Dodge Center?
- Phoenix housing costs are 61.8% more expensive than Dodge Center housing costs.

Which city has a longer commute, Phoenix or Dodge Center?
- The average commute for residents of Phoenix is 5.4 minutes longer than it is for residents of Dodge Center.

Things to do in Phoenix?
Phoenix, Arizona is a vibrant city with a unique blend of old and new culture. It sits in the valley of the Sonoran Desert surrounded by breathtaking mountain views. With its year-round sunshine, outdoor activities, arts and cultural attractions, delicious food scene, and fascinating nightlife - Phoenix is an ideal destination for anyone looking to experience something truly special. From the charming Spanish architecture to its world-class museums and festivals - Phoenix has it all.
